There are at least a few phones with pixel densities somewhat approaching the iPhone 4's screen... the Droid, Incredible, and Nexus 1 all have densities in the ~250-260 range. But that huge 300+ PPI resolution should be pretty good for photos and stuff as long as the software is designed to be resolution independent.

Not in 6 months. There was some uncovered court documents that suggested Apple is tied to AT&T for at least the next year. There are also a crap ton of rumors about Verizon finally getting the iPhone.

I think that a Verizon iPhone makes sense. However, I think that it won't make sense for Apple to switch to multiple carriers in the USA until Verizon and AT&T updates to LTE (4G wireless). Most of the world will be switching to something similar so Apple can use one base hardware to cover the world using their current strategy of last year's iPhone model as the low end while the newer model is the high end.
